Analgesia Nociception Index (ANI)
The Analgesia Nociception Index (ANI) is a novel, innovative technology providing a measurement of the parasympathetic tone in order to continuously evaluate the patient’s comfort level. ANI allows physicians to titrate analgesics to control nociception.

Thanks to the international, independent publications MDoloris provide anesthesiologists a device and a measurement that will individualize and refine their daily practice of anaesthesia.
Using ANI, doctors can assess the sympathetic/parasympathetic balance allowing them to take control of the surgical stress.
Αni offers the ability to:
- Titrate opioids avoiding infra and overdosing.
- Diagnose the etiology of the hemodynamic event.
- Predict post-extubation pain.
- Reduce post-operative pain.
- Predict hemodynamic reactivity.
- Reduce length of stay.
- Maintain hemodynamic stability.
